For those of us that still have a few more things to check off our holiday list, gift cards seem to fill the holes pretty well. However, all gift cards are NOT created equal!


Enter scripsmart.com. This site is legit- was recommend by Consumer Reports, and has the low-down on all of your gift card questions. Just go to scripsmart.com, and type in brand/company of the gift card you are considering buying. Let's try j.crew...


Scrip Smart gives J Crew an 80/100... which isn't half bad. Pros: Never expires, no hidden fees, free shipping... Cons: Not replaceable if lost or stolen.

The BEST gift cards according to the website include Whole Foods, Banana Republic, and the Container Store (all got 99/100). Some of the worst include Barneys New York, Loehmann's, and American Apparel, all of which are financially unstable.

The site also shows where you can get certain cards discounted, and the laws that all retailers have to abide by. Good info!!
